From: Paul Ramsey Date: Tue, 19 Jan 2016 17:07:49 +0000 (+0000) Subject: #3436, memory handling mistake in ptarray_clone_deep X-Git-Tag: 2.3.0beta1~277 X-Git-Url: https://granicus.if.org/sourcecode?a=commitdiff_plain;h=b127923ded0d09f8a7f752f79aa904710ac3d1f8;p=postgis #3436, memory handling mistake in ptarray_clone_deep git-svn-id: http://svn.osgeo.org/postgis/trunk@14610 b70326c6-7e19-0410-871a-916f4a2858ee --- diff --git a/liblwgeom/ptarray.c b/liblwgeom/ptarray.c index 7fa750587..b06cb606f 100644 --- a/liblwgeom/ptarray.c +++ b/liblwgeom/ptarray.c @@ -640,7 +640,7 @@ ptarray_clone_deep(const POINTARRAY *in) out->flags = in->flags; out->npoints = in->npoints; - out->maxpoints = in->maxpoints; + out->maxpoints = in->npoints; FLAGS_SET_READONLY(out->flags, 0);